Joint Ventures – What Are They and Why You Should Use Them?

Joint Ventures are a great idea for just about any Internet Marketer. They are a great way to boost your business to a higher level in a shorter amount of time. In other words, Joint Ventures bring you success quickly. The following is a quick look at what Joint Ventures are and why you should use them.

So, what are Joint Ventures? Well, first of all they are an agreement between 2 or more people (or businesses). All the parties involved agree to work on a project. Part of the agreement is that the profits from the project will be shared by all parties. Of course, this means that all parties contribute to the project too. Therefore, Joint Ventures, also known as JVs, are also all about relationships.

The key with Joint Ventures is to have parties who are all really good at something that the other people in the party aren’t good at. For example, you might have a JV between an Internet Marketer who writes really well, an Internet Marketer who is a great copywriter, an Internet Marketer who knows how to market using social networking sites, and an Internet Marketer who has a large email list you can market to.

This covers a lot of the tasks that have to be completed in order for a project to be successful. Therefore, this JV has a good chance to be a success.
Now that we’ve looked at the question of what are Joint Ventures, all that’s left is to explain why you should use them. Hopefully, you can already see why a JV would be a good idea for you. You will be able to take what you’re great at and combine it with what other people are good at. By combining all your talents you’ll be able to be even more successful than you’d ever come close to on your own. Though you’ll have to share the profits with all your partners you’ll still wind-up making even more money. Plus, you will be laying down the groundwork for future partnerships that will also make you even more successful.
So, what are Joint Ventures? They are an agreement between 2 or more parties to share the work to make a project successful. As part of the partnership all the parties in the JV will share the profits. You should use Joint Ventures because they will help you achieve greater success in less time than you’d ever be able to achieve on your own.

How to Write for Your Audience

When you’re writing for the Internet – or anywhere else – you want to make sure you write directly to your audience.

If you do then what you write will be powerful and effective. It’s not always easy to write for your audience, however, there are a few steps you can take to make sure what you write directly touches the people you want and need it touch.
When you begin to consider how to write for your audience the first thing you want to think about is who your audience really is. Often this will be obvious but it isn’t always. So make sure you know who your audience really is. If you don’t know then you won’t be successful with your writing.

Once you know your audience then you want to form a picture in your mind of the perfect reader. Who is the ideal reader? Have a picture of that person in your mind. Make sure the person is detailed. Then picture that person in your mind every time you write something. Picture the person reading what you write. This will allow you to write directly to your target audience.

You want to use the type of language and the type of words that your target audience uses. You also want to write about the types of things that your audience finds interesting. Finally, tell them something that they will find valuable. You should educate them, entertain them, or do both.

That’s how to write for your audience. First you need to make sure you know who your audience is. Then you need to picture your ideal reader actually reading what you write, and then you need to make sure you write directly to that person. Finally, you need to provide value for your audience. If you do these things then you will be successful with your online writing, and any other type of writing.
